What is JavaScript and why is it essential to web development?

JavaScript is a lightweight, object-oriented scripting language. It transforms static web pages into interactive experiences. This programming language enables developers to create dynamic content.

JavaScript code is interpreted or compiled on the fly, with weak and dynamic typing. This flexibility enables functional, imperative and object-oriented programming. Browsers execute the code directly without prior compilation.

JavaScript differs completely from Java, despite similar names. Both are Oracle trademarks with distinct syntaxes. Their semantics and uses are completely unrelated.

The ECMAScript standard has specified JavaScript since its inception. All modern browsers have supported ECMAScript 5.1 since 2012. ECMAScript 2015 (ES6) was released on June 17, 2015. This version introduced many modern features.

JavaScript runs mainly client-side in web browsers. It can also be run server-side with Node.js. This versatility makes it an essential choice for web development.

Advantages include dynamic typing and JIT compilation. This approach improves execution performance. JavaScript manipulates the DOM to modify page content. It handles user events such as clicks and inputs.

Asynchronous functions enable server data to be retrieved. They avoid blocking the user interface. JavaScript is an integral part of the modern web ecosystem, along with HTML and CSS.

How to activate and configure JavaScript in your browser?

Activating JavaScript in your web browser requires a few simple steps, depending on the browser you're using. JavaScript is an essential scripting language that makes web pages interactive and dynamic.

In Google Chrome, click on the three vertical dots. Select "Settings", then "Privacy & Security". Click on "Site Settings" and find "JavaScript". Activate the "Allowed" option.

For Mozilla Firefox, type "about:config" in the address bar. Search for "javascript.enabled" and check that the value is "true". If it is "false", click on it to activate it.

In Safari on Mac, open Preferences from the Safari menu. Click on the "Security" tab and check "Enable JavaScript".

For Internet Explorer and Edge, access "Internet Options" via the Tools menu. In the "Security" tab, click on "Custom Level". Find the "Scripts" section and select "Enable" for "Active Scripting".

To check whether JavaScript is working, visit an interactive web page or type "javascript:alert('Test')" in the address bar. If an alert appears, JavaScript is active.

Common problems include script blockers or strict security settings.

What are the basic JavaScript functions and syntax?

JavaScript offers an accessible syntax with several methods for declaring variables. Keywords let, const and var can be used to create variables with different scopes. const defines non-modifiable constants. let creates block-local variables. var declares variables with global or function scope.

Functions are the essential building blocks of JavaScript programming. Classic functions use the function. Arrow functions offer a more concise syntax with =>. They simplify writing and improve code readability.

The DOM (Document Object Model) is the main interface between JavaScript and web pages. This API allows you to select and modify HTML. JavaScript manipulates web pages by accessing tags, attributes and content via the DOM. Methods getElementById, querySelector and querySelectorAll make it easy to select items.

Event management makes websites interactive. JavaScript listens for clicks, hovers and keystrokes. Event listeners attach functions to user actions. This approach creates dynamic, responsive interfaces.

Asynchronous programming handles non-blocking operations such as server requests. Promises encapsulate future results. async/await simplifies writing asynchronous code with synchronous syntax.

Closures combine a function with its lexical declaration environment. This feature preserves access to variables even after the parent context has been terminated.

How does JavaScript transform websites into interactive applications?

JavaScript transforms static web pages into dynamic web applications thanks to its real-time manipulation capabilities. This programming language enables developers to create interactive websites that respond to user actions without reloading completely.

HTML forms become intelligent with JavaScript. Data is validated instantly as it is entered. Error messages appear in real time, guiding the user towards correct input.

Animations and visual effects enrich the user experience. JavaScript animates page elements, creates fluid transitions and handles complex interactions. These features transform a simple web page into a modern interface.

Asynchronous communication with servers is revolutionizing web applications. AJAX and Fetch API allow data exchange without interrupting navigation. This technology enables sites to update themselves dynamically.

JavaScript frameworks build robust applications. React, Vue.js and Angular organize code and accelerate development. These specialized tools create sophisticated user interfaces.

Progressive Web Applications (PWAs) offer a native experience. JavaScript enables websites to function offline and install like mobile applications.

Modern JavaScript (ES6+) brings powerful new features. Asynchronous modules, classes and functions simplify the development of complex applications.
